Bollywood Newsfeed
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 25 - 07 - 2015

• Salman Khan's Bajrangi Bhaijaan sees Bollywood's best opening this year. The film, released a day before Eid and launched in 4,200-4,500 screens across the country, has seen this year's best opening in Bollywood.
The director-actor duo of Kabir Khan and Salman Khan has weaved its magic on the silver screen once again, recording net box-office opening collections of Rs 27.25 crore (after tax).
• Shah Rukh Khan's Red Chillies Entertainment dropped two posters for his Eid 2016 flick Raees, setting the stage for a showdown with Salman Khan who has Sultan on the same date next year.
Raees hails from Excel Entertainment and SRK's own Red Chillies Entertainment, and is directed by Rahul Dholakia.
It co-stars Farhan Akhtar, Nawazuddin Siddiqui and Mahira Khan and tells the story of a bootlegger whose business is thwarted by a tough policeman.
• Telugu epic Baahubali smashes box-office record in Bollywood takedown. Friday and Saturday saw takings for Baahubali (also filmed in Tamil, and dubbed into Hindi and Malayalam) in the order of 135 crore, and a Hindustan Times piece has pegged the whole weekend at 165 crore ($26m).
Most heartening is that Rajamouli's film was warmly reviewed: the Guardian called it “a near-perfect balance between physicality and poetics”, and Times of India said “the larger-than-life execution matches [Rajamouli's] grandiose vision”.
• Aamir Khan's brother Faisal is all set to make a Bollywood comeback with “Chinar-Daastaan-E-Ishq”, which he said is completed and ready for release as soon as they find distributors.
• ‘Bajrangi Bhaijaan' released their second song ‘Tu Chahiye' sung by Atif Aslam, composed by Pritam and choreographed by Ahmed Khan.
This is the first time that legendary Atif Aslam sung for Salman Khan.
• After Atif Aslam, Adnan Sami croons for ‘Bajrangi Bhaijaan'. Salman Khan took to Twitter to mention that it's his favourite song from the film.
Singer Adnan Sami has not just sung a qawwali for Salman Khan's ‘Bajrangi Bhaijaan' but he also features in the track, which has snapshots of the superstar.
Pakistan has released a film which it hopes will enable it to step out of the shadow of India's world-famous Bollywood film industry.
The film, called Bin Roye, has a budget to rival what its neighbour usually spends, and a plot that would not look out of place on Indian screens.
• Two schedules of Hera Pheri 3 have already been completed with the film's leading men Abhishek Bachchan, John Abraham and Suneil Shetty.
And there is no sign of any leading lady on the sets! According to rumours the film's producer Firoz Nadiadwala and director Neeraj Vora are yet to zero in on leading ladies for the three heroes. Apparently, the leading ladies would be brought on board later.
• The ‘Ironman': Milind Soman completes toughest triathlon in the world. The Bollywood actor and model just made the country proud by successfully completing the Ironman Triathlon held in Zurich, Switzerland on 19 July, reported Times of India.
The triathlon is considered one of the world's toughest races and had 2,000 participants which included seven Indians. 50-year old Milind Soman completed the triathlon in 15 hours and 19 minutes.
• Bollywood music for new Animal Planet show on India's wildlife. The melodious and peppy three-minute song in Tamil, Bangla and Hindi with passionate lyrics, vibrant choreography and mesmerizing performances introduces the show “Hey Mera India”, which debuts on the channel from August 15 this year. – Compiled by Mariam Nihal
